JAKARTA - BYD Seagull or known as Atto 1 in Indonesia, now has its latest generation that appears in the latest vehicle declaration document released by the Ministry of Industry and Information Technology of China. The presence of this model reveals a thorough update.

Launching from Carnewschina, Tuesday, July 14, one of the most striking changes is seen in its body size. The BYD Seagull now has a length of 4,205 mm, a width of 1,810 mm, and a height of 1,570 mm, with a wheelbase of 2,650 mm.

The wheelbase is increased by 150 mm compared to the previous model, while the overall length increases by 425 mm. With these new dimensions, Seagull is now getting closer to the size of the BYD Dolphin.

The increase in dimensions is also balanced by the improvement of the performance sector. This electric hatchback is equipped with a permanent magnet synchronous motor code TZ164XYB produced by Zhengzhou BYD Auto Co., Ltd. The motor is capable of producing a maximum power of 95 kW or around 127 hp, significantly increased from the 55 kW (75 hp) motor used in the previous basic variant.

Based on certification data, this vehicle has a maximum speed of up to 150 km/h. For its energy source, BYD still relies on lithium iron phosphate (LFP) batteries supplied by Shaoxing FinDreams Battery Co., Ltd.

The company is also responsible for the overall battery pack assembly process. The use of this battery is a continuation of the development that has been applied to the 2026 BYD Seagull model.

As the dimensions increase, the weight of the vehicle also increases. Government documents note that the standard variant has a curb weight of 1,180 kg with a maximum total weight of 1,555 kg. Meanwhile, the higher specification variant has a curb weight of 1,255 kg and the maximum vehicle weight reaches 1,630 kg.

BYD also provides a variety of exterior personalization options, ranging from aerodynamic rim designs, fender ornaments, side skirt lists, to emblems that are tailored to each market. All variants listed in the document use a five-passenger cabin configuration with 205/60 R16 tires.

In the global market, this electric hatchback is marketed with a number of different names depending on the region of sale. In addition to being known as the BYD Seagull, the model is also marketed as the BYD Atto 1, BYD Dolphin Surf, and BYD Dolphin Mini in several countries.

Other updates also touch the smart driving technology sector. BYD added an integrated camera option on the top brake light as part of the development of driver assistance systems. This step follows the emergence of a prototype hatchback that has been equipped with lidar sensors while undergoing road testing.

The update is considered important considering the increasingly tight competition in the urban electric car segment in China. Based on China EV DataTracker data, Geely EX2 (Xingyuan) recorded domestic sales of 33,359 units in June 2026.

For comparison, BYD Seagull recorded retail sales of 9,825 units in the same period, so this comprehensive update is part of BYD's strategy to improve the competitiveness of its products.
